Actor Alex Lowe enjoyed big success with comic creation Clinton Baptiste when the character first appeared more than 20 years ago in Peter Kay’s award-winning television series, Phoenix Nights. 
A tacky and inept clairvoyant, medium & psychic, Baptiste was Kay’s brainchild but has since been fleshed-out further by the man who plays him. 

Despite the serious amount of work he’s put into developing the character, Alex remains appreciative of Clinton’s origin: “The fact that he‘s from Phoenix Nights is great! It’s like having a head start, because I already feel four-nil up before I even get on stage, and I know the audience is going to laugh.”
